What Common Pool Repair Issues Are Addressed by the Best Companies?

The best pool repair companies address various common pool repair issues to ensure pools function efficiently and remain safe for use.

  1. Leaks in pool structure
  2. Damaged pool liners
  3. Malfunctioning pool pumps
  4. Broken filters
  5. Cracked tiles or decking
  6. Algae growth
  7. Equipment failures
  8. Chemical imbalances

The aforementioned issues illustrate a range of challenges that pool owners face. Understanding each issue can help in selecting a reputable repair company.

  1. Leaks in Pool Structure:
    Leaks in pool structure refer to unwanted water escape from the pool through cracks or holes. This can lead to significant water loss and potential environmental damage. According to a study by the National Association of Realtors (2019), up to 75% of pool-related issues for homeowners are linked to leaks. Companies typically conduct pressure tests to identify the source of leaks, ensuring proper repair methods are employed.

  2. Damaged Pool Liners:
    Damaged pool liners involve wear and tear that can lead to leaks or aesthetic issues. Vinyl liners can tear, fade, or become brittle over time due to exposure to chemicals and UV rays. A report by Swimart suggests that replacing a pool liner can be necessary every 5 to 9 years, depending on maintenance practices. Professionals recommend regular inspections to catch issues early.

  3. Malfunctioning Pool Pumps:
    Malfunctioning pool pumps impact circulation and filtration efficiency. A reliable pump is essential for keeping water clean and safe. The Association of Pool & Spa Professionals notes that a pump’s lifespan averages around 8 to 12 years. Common problems include motor failure or blockages in the impeller. Regular maintenance helps to extend the pump’s operational life.

  4. Broken Filters:
    Broken filters fail to remove debris and impurities from the water. A malfunctioning filter can lead to cloudy water and promote algae growth. According to a study by the CDC, maintaining a clean filter is critical to pool safety. Businesses usually offer cleaning or replacement services to address this common issue.

  5. Cracked Tiles or Decking:
    Cracked tiles or decking can pose safety hazards and aesthetic issues. Cracks may occur due to freeze-thaw cycles or improper installation. The American Society of Swimming Pool Engineers states that regular inspection can help identify and prevent further damage. Repair companies can replace individual tiles or perform complete resurfacing when necessary.

  6. Algae Growth:
    Algae growth leads to green water and can harm the pool’s equipment. Algae thrive in warm, stagnant water, creating an unsightly environment. The EPA indicates that complete elimination of algae generally requires superchlorination and cleaning. Professional companies often provide specialized treatments to combat algae effectively.

  7. Equipment Failures:
    Equipment failures can involve any mechanical part of the pool system. Common failures include heaters and automated cleaning systems. According to the Pool & Spa Association, regular equipment checks can prevent significant malfunctions. Experienced technicians can often diagnose and fix issues promptly to ensure your pool is always operational.

  8. Chemical Imbalances:
    Chemical imbalances can lead to water that is unsafe for swimming. This includes incorrect pH levels, which can cause skin irritation and equipment damage. The CDC recommends routine water testing, and repair companies often provide testing and balancing services to maintain optimal water quality.

What Factors Influence the Cost of Services from Leading Pool Repair Companies?

The cost of services from leading pool repair companies is influenced by several factors.

  1. Type of Repair Needed
  2. Size of the Pool
  3. Location
  4. Labor Costs
  5. Materials and Equipment
  6. Company Reputation
  7. Seasonal Demand

Understanding these factors provides insight into how they interact to determine overall service costs.

  1. Type of Repair Needed: The type of repair required directly affects the cost. Simple repairs, such as fixing leaks or minor cracks, are typically less expensive than major repairs, like resurfacing or replacing pool equipment. For instance, a basic leak detection service may cost around $100, while a full pool resurfacing project can exceed $5,000.

  2. Size of the Pool: The size of the pool influences material and labor costs. Larger pools generally require more time, materials, and labor hours to repair. For example, a small residential pool might incur costs of $800 for repair work, while a larger commercial pool could see costs soar to $10,000 or more due to the increased scope of work.

  3. Location: Geographic location plays a significant role in pricing. Companies located in urban areas with higher living costs may charge more than those in rural regions. For instance, pool repairs in cities like Los Angeles may range from 20% to 40% higher compared to similar services in smaller towns.

  4. Labor Costs: Labor costs vary by region and are influenced by local wage rates. Companies with skilled technicians typically charge more for their expertise. According to a survey by the National Association of Pool Builders, labor can account for 50% to 70% of total repair costs.

  5. Materials and Equipment: The quality of materials and equipment used for repairs can affect costs. Higher-grade materials that offer better durability and warranties may lead to increased charges. A company might use a premium-quality liner for resurfacing, which carries a higher price tag but ensures a longer-lasting pool.

  6. Company Reputation: Established companies with strong reputations may command higher fees due to their proven track record and customer satisfaction. Customers often pay a premium for peace of mind when hiring reputable firms. Positive reviews and certifications can also justify higher costs.

  7. Seasonal Demand: Demand for pool repair services often fluctuates seasonally. During peak pool season (spring and summer), prices may increase due to high demand. In contrast, off-season repairs during fall and winter may offer better pricing due to reduced competition among service providers.

These factors interact to create a dynamic environment influencing the overall cost of pool repair services. Each factor contributes uniquely to pricing, allowing consumers to understand how their specific needs and choices impact their expenses.

Why Is a Warranty Important When Selecting a Pool Repair Company?

A warranty is important when selecting a pool repair company because it ensures that the work done is protected. A warranty offers coverage for repairs or defects in workmanship and materials for a specified period. This protection provides peace of mind to the customer, ensuring that they will not face unexpected costs if issues arise soon after the repair.

According to the Better Business Bureau (BBB), a warranty is defined as a guarantee that a product or service will meet certain conditions and standards, or the company will take responsibility for any issues that arise. This definition emphasizes the importance of having a safety net regarding the quality of service received.

The underlying reasons a warranty is crucial include the assurance of quality, financial protection, and accountability. When a company provides a warranty, it indicates confidence in their work. Customers can feel secure knowing that if repairs fail or materials used are faulty, they have recourse. Additionally, it holds the repair company accountable for their service, prompting them to maintain high-quality standards.

In this context, a warranty often includes specific terms like coverage duration, what is included, and exclusions. Coverage duration is the length of time the warranty lasts, while inclusions detail what repairs or issues are covered. Exclusions are situations where the warranty does not apply. Clarity on these terms is essential for customers to understand their rights and protections.

The mechanisms of a warranty involve a written agreement between the customer and the repair company. This document outlines the responsibilities of both parties. For example, if the pool floor develops cracks within the warranty period due to poor workmanship, the company must repair it at no additional cost. Conversely, if the damage resulted from neglect or improper maintenance by the homeowner, the warranty may not cover it.

Specific conditions that contribute to the necessity of a warranty include the complexity of pool systems and the potential for environmental factors to cause damage. For instance, improper installation of pool lights could lead to electrical issues. Additionally, exposure to chemicals or extreme weather can cause wear and damage. A warranty protects against such mishaps, ensuring the pool repair company remains liable for proper service.
